Product Description

High - Performance Street disc brake pads are well - known for boosting the stopping power of street - legal vehicles. If you choose Hawk Performance's HPS braking compound, enhancing your vehicle's braking system performance is a breeze. The High - Performance Street compound has a higher friction coefficient than stock brake pads. It can offer 20 to 40 percent more stopping power and better resistance to brake fade compared to most standard replacement pads. Less fade means better pedal feel and more consistent performance. These durable brake pads also generate less brake dust. This part fits multiple Porsche models like 2012 - 2016 Cayenne, 2016 Macan, 2010 - 2016 Panamera, and even the 2015 Volkswagen Touareg Hybrid.
